Cows Return to Chasewater

Published on Wednesday 30th April 2008

Lichfield District Council is pleased to welcome back a small herd of cows onto the Anglesey Basin in Chasewater Country Park's Site of Special Scientific Interest. The six cows, including three Dexter and three Dexter-Jersey-cross cattle, were released onto Chasewater on April 19 and are settling in well to their new home.
